junit-objects is an advanced object state-testing and profiling framework. junit-objects is different from Junit in that it allows you to assert the state of objects and design rather than the result of method calls.
log4j/log4net appenders and a supporting Eclipse RCP-based browser for viewing profiling information. The appenders operate either in-process or (to minimize overhead) remotely send their packets to a separate listener via UDP.
This project provides runtime performance monitoring and reporting for Java applications. It includes a simple API with timers and counters, data persistence, support classes and aspects (AspectJ & Spring AOP), and a reporting web application.
BeCover is a Java code coverage tool based on source-code analysis. The main goal is to keep it small and fast, so using it as a plugin in the common IDE's can be achieved.
This profiler (JRE 1.5.0 only) uses JVMTI and native bytecode instrumentation for the analysis of the heap, reachable objects, execution time, garbage collection efficiency, code coverage and thread contention. No preparation steps required in build.
JTimeIt is a small framework for writing and running performance tests of Java sourcecode. It's 100% Java, which provides the opportunity of platform-independent performance tests. Additionally, it supports the measurement of JUnit Tests.
COMPAS J2EE is a non-intrusive performance instrumentation and monitoring toolkit for J2EE.
It uses adaptive monitoring to automatically adjust the target coverage. COMPAS is completely portable across J2EE application servers and OSs.
Stat4j is a simple lightweight extension to the popular Java logging package log4. It allows logs to be intercepted and mined in real-time for application statistics including performance metrics.
Yet Another Java Profiler (YaJP) is a profiler tool that uses the JVMTI interface. It can be used to selectively trace a java program and store this information in a compressed logfile. This logfile can then later be analyzed using the same tool.
jCello is a Java instrumentation framework which can be utilized to understand application behavior and performance. This package includes an agent (client) and collection/reporting server.
Free Java monitoring library to easily instrument apps to measure performance detail over time with minimal overhead. Has dashboard, SVG graphs. Extends Jamon and its statistical data, same usage. http://www.e-peas.com/opensla/. JMX, SNMP planned.
FProfiler is a Java Profiler using log4j. Its very fast because it inserts the needed instructions into the byte-code of the class. It can be used to find "Hotspots" in Java programs, libs and servlet environments simply every Java class.
Kernel Analyzer is tool for Linux that monitor task preemptions and interruptions in the Linux Kernel.
Basically it is a Kernel Patch, that comes also with a user proc interface, a KDB interface, and a Java GUI to display charts.
CodeSleuth is an Eclipse plug-in that exposes CPU performance data and maps that information to the code emitted by the JVM, and then to the Java source. This data allows Java developers to analyze and modify the code to improve application performance.
